Both RIC and URI are public. Both schools are located in Rhode Island.
  • URI Graduate School has more expensive graduate school tuition of $31,952 than RIC Graduate School ($18,230).
  • URI Graduate School is larger with 2,705 graduate students than RIC Graduate School (1,068 students).
  • URI Graduate School is more graduate programs of 217 programs than RIC Graduate School (178 programs).
